Skip to content
Subway (5808 W Camelback Rd)

Subway (5808 W Camelback Rd)

4.4 xStar (240+)Fast FoodSandwichAmericanInfo

xDelivery bag remove Delivery unavailable

Tap for hours, info, and more

5808 W. Camelback Rd